Mere Raj Returns For New Song + Video "inmyhead"

North Carolina-native Mere Raj is deserving of all your attention. The bubbling talent continues to develop his consistent and convertible sound, spanning pop, R&B, and rap in addicting sonic mannerisms. Mere Raj's vocals are undeniably good, and the proper sound direction is bound to propel him to new heights very soon. Now back for another display of dynamic vocals and prevalent artistry, Mere Raj drops "inmyhead."

The new single comes rippled with pristine, R&B-pop-styled production from Mike HectorGreg SekeresBased1, and RO$$A, who set a complete vibe for the rising talent. Mere Raj repeats with an astonishing vocal performance, transmitting senses and emotion through his supply of usually catchy writing. The creative shares feelings of distress and trust issues in a connection that's faded in moral, claiming the thoughts and scenarios playing in his head "don't stop" and he "can't take it no more." His knack for performing and uniting his words with a sound and vision shines once again, as listeners get to hold a clear image of these low sentiments.  

The visual, directed and edited by Amaria Mcgee, shows Mere Raj dealing with these feelings alone through a collection of different lens shots, helping to bring out even more textures from the track itself.
